Interest must be paid whether or not a firm earns profit, so debt brings:
AAssured profits
BFree capital
CFinancial risk
DZero obligation
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: C. Financial risk
1. Borrowed funds must also be repaid on time.
2. Default risk is called financial risk.
3. Equity carries no such commitment.
